MTV looks to Snapchat to reach the cool teens

MTV is gearing up to hook a new generation: the Snapchat kids.  

The channel that once defined cool on TV is bringing two of its shows to the teen-heavy app. "Cribs" will premiere June 3 and run every Saturday, and "Girl Code" will launch July 27.

MTV's "Cribs" making a comeback isn't breaking news. MTV had announced the classic's return as a Snapchat show back in April 2016. At the time, it was expected to launch that June, with guests Mac Miller, Austin Mahone, and Travis Mills. 

More than a year later, MTV is finally bringing Snapchat users into artists' homes. The first episode will feature DJ and producer Steve Aoki followed by Denver Broncos linebacker Von Miller, and professional skateboarder Nyjah Huston. The weekly shows are produced exclusively for Snapchat, meaning vertical-only and between three and five minutes per episode.   Read more...
